Sorotzkin, 39, an Orthodox
rebbetzin and mother of 13
children, had been recom-
mended to deliver the prayer
by Sen. Orrin Hatch (R-
Utah), who was described as
a friend of the Sorotozkin
family.
But Sen. Robert Byrd
(D-W.V.), who as president
pro tempore of the Senate
oversees the selection pro-
cess, decided Tuesday night
that Sorotzkin was un-
qualified to deliver the
prayer because of the 1977
document.
John Stait, who is assis-
tant to the Senate chaplain,
the Rev. Richard Halverson,
said that when Sorotzkin
showed up on Wednesday
and was told she could not
deliver the prayer, she was
"gracious about the whole
thing."
Stait said Halverson was
unaware of that 1977
criteria. In her resume, ob-
tained from Hatch aides,
Sorotzkin calls herself
"Rabbanit Rachel Sorot-
zkin." "Rabbanit" is the
Hebrew word meaning
rabbi's wife.
Stait said the word
"rabbanit" confused Halver-
son. In addition, it was
difficult "working with a
Mormon senator who knew a
lot less than we did about
the Jewish religion," Stait
added.
Sorotzkin, who lives in
Kiryat Telshe-Stone with
her husband, Moshe, and
their 13 children, is a native
of the Bronx, N.Y. Her
father, Rabbi Yitzchok Isaac
Liebes, is head of the court of
the Rabbinical Alliance of
America.
Ceremony
In West Bank
Jerusalem (JTA) — A
vociferous public dedication
of a Torah scroll at a yeshiva
in the West Bank city of
Nablus passed without inci-
dent last week.
The Israel Defense Force
clamped a daylong curfew on
the 120,000 Palestinians in
Nablus and three adjacent
refugee camps, to prevent
any clashes from occurring
while 150 Orthodox Jews
and many right-wing mem-
bers of parliament attended
the religious ceremony.
The Torah was dedicated
at the Od Yosef Hai ("Joseph
Still Lives") Yeshiva, which
is at the site of Joseph's
Tomb, a shrine holy to
Moslems and Jews alike.
